| 1 | Orthotopic transplantation model of human gastrointestinal cancer and detection of micrometastases显示文摘AIM To establish a relevant animal model ofhuman gastrointestinal cancer, which can beused for repetitive investigations, so as toimprove our understanding and management ofcarcinogenesis and cancer metastasis.METHODS Intact tissues of human colorectaland pancreatic cancers were transplanted innude mice. The biological characteristics of theoriginal and the corresponding transplantedtumors were investigated by HE staining, PASstaining and immunostaining. The metastases inthe livers and lungs of nude mice wereinvestigated by immunostaining withbiotinylated mab KL-1 and by RT-PCR using CK20specific primers.RESULTS There were totally 9 of 16 surgicalspecimens growing in nude mice subcutaneouslyand/.or orthotopically (4 of 6 colorectal and 5 of10 pancreatic cancer). Tumor cell content of thespecimens and freezing of tissue specimens areimportant factors influencing the growth oftransplanted tumor. In the group of fresh tumortissues with greater than 50% tumor cellcontent, the success rate of the transplantationwas 100% (3 cases of pancreatic cancer and 3cases of colorectal cancer). The orthotopicallytransplanted tumors resemble the original tumormorphologically and biologically, including TAAexpression such as CEA byimmunohistochemistry, and CEA level in theserum of mice. Ki-67 labeling index and theexpression of TAA especially K-ras, 17-lA andRA-96, are associated with the potential of tumorgrowth in nude mice. Micrometastases in thelungs and livers of tumor bearing mice can bedetected by immunostaining with biotinylatedmab KL-1 and CK20-specific RT-PCR.CONCLUSION An orthotopic transplantationmodel for human colon and pancreatic cancer innude mice has been set up. We have alsoestablished sensitive detection methods withCK-immunohistochemistry and CK20-RT-PCR tostudy xenotransplanted human cancer and itsmetastatic cancer cells in the liver and lung ofnude mice. | 2 | RILL EROSION PROCESS ON STEEP SLOPE LAND OF THE LOESS PLATEAU显示文摘Rill erosion processes and principle of preventing rill erosion of different applied measures are studied by rainfall simulation and field investigation. Research results show that rill erosion processes can be schematically divided into five stages, that is, concentrated flow forming process; little waterfalls in the concentrated flow forming Process; little waterfalls developing into rill head cut process; rill head cuts developing to form discontinuous rill process and discontinuous rills connecting to form continuous rill process. Rill head cuts backward erosion, rill wall collapsing and runoff washing rill bed are the main patterns of rill development. The relevant equation between critical runoff volume of occurring rill erosion and slope degree can be expressed as follows: Q = 76. 10 - 2. 10J. And relevant equation between critical slope length of occurrence Of rill erosion and slope degree is parabolic with a minimum-value. In addition, influence of rill erosion development on slope runoff and soil erosion, benefits and principle of reducing rill erosion amount of mulch, non-tillage system and remained residue, strip alternation of grass and crop, horizontal ditch are also studied. | ZHENG Fenli and TANG Keli (1 The English text has been altered and edited by Dr. DING Lianzhen 2 Engineer, National Key Laboratory of Soil Erosion and Dryland Farming on Loess Plateau, Chinese Academy of Sciences and institute of Soil and Water Conservati | 1997 | International Journal of Sediment Research1997,12,1: | 9 |

| 4 | SEDIMENT TRANSPORT MODEL OF A WATERSHED显示文摘The natural watershed is simply represented by a multi-order river net system, so the sediment transport process in watershed can be considered as sediment transport in the system. Based on this assumption, a new sediment graph model-Inverse Gaussian distribution instantaneous unit graph model is introduced in this paper. Then, the parameter estimation and other specific computational procedure are discussed. With the verification of 27 flood events measured in Chabagou watershed (in hilly and gullied areas of the Loess Plateau, Northern Shaanxi), the results are satisfactory and the model has a distinguishing feature in flexibility, model structure, and parameter numbers (only two). | 5 | ADVANCES IN MEASURING TECHNIQUES OF BED LOAD显示文摘Bed load is an important component of total load transportation. The accuracy of bed load measurement depends on the measuring equipment and sampling method. In this paper, the present situation of bed load measurement is introduced, the structure features and the sampling performance of bed lead samplers currently used in the world is evaluated. Results of field comparison of HS and TR2 type samplers used in USA, Don type sampler used in former USSR, and Chinese made Y78-1, Y80, AWT160, MB2 samplers have been summarized. From statistical point of view, selection of sampling verticals, and duration and number of repetitions in a vertical in the bed load measurement were studied. The error might be minimized if the sampling verticals were selected on the basis of equal partial bed load discharge. Finally, some data processing methods are recommended, which have been applied to the Changjiang River. | ZHOU Gangyan ZOU Jiazhong (1 The English text is edited and altered by Mr. Long Yuqian. 2 Senior engineer, Hydrology Bureau, Changjiang Water Resources Comm., Wuhan 430010, P. | 6 | EFFECT OF SUSPENDED SEDIMENT ON THE TRANSPORT AND TRANSFORMATION OF 4 - NITROCHLOROBENZENE IN THE YELLOW RIVER显示文摘A simulation study of 4 - nitrochlorobenzene (P- NCB ) in the Yellow River has been per- formed. Parameters include partition on suspended sediment, volatility, and photolysis of pNCB in natural water body. The models consist of water hydrodynamics, DOC deoxygenation, and P-NCB water quality submodels. The results show different effects at different concentrations of suspended sediment and concentration of total organic carbon(TOC). | SHEN Xianchen (1 The English text is edited by Dr. DING Lianzhen 2 Senior Engineer, Water Quality Research Centre, China institute of Water Resources and Hydroelectric Power Research, Beijing 100044, P.
